Description
To make matters worse, both men are gay and far from out. When Brian finally admits his feelings for his friend, he's surprised and pleased Jim feels the same.
Brian's father teaches jujitsu, and the two men learn the ancient art, though neither believes in fighting. They struggle to overcome their pacifist tendencies amid racial tension and homophobia that threatens to tear their lives -- and their love -- apart.
Can Brian and Jim turn fear into courage and learn to defend themselves, and each other, to create a life of love?
